Applicants are an eligible applicant for Master’s-level studies if
- They have a nationally recognized first cycle degree – normally a Bachelor’s degree – from an accredited institution of higher education,
- Their degree corresponds to at least 180 ECTS (European credits) or to three years of full-time study,
- Their degree is in a relevant field for the Master’s degree programme that they’re applying to
- The applicant’s previous degree on the basis of which s/he is seeking admission to the Master’s Degree Programme in Biosciences must be in a relevant field of study. Relevant fields of previous studies for the Molecular Systems Biology track are molecular biosciences including
- biochemistry
- cell and molecular biology
- molecular plant biology
- molecular microbiology
- Also basic knowledge of numerical analysis of biological data e.g. bioinformatics or statistical analyses is required.
- Applicants may apply to both specialisation tracks of the programme but the choices must be prioritized on the application form

Master's Degree Programme in Biosciences: Molecular Systems Biology at University of Turku Highlights
- In the Master's Degree Programme in Biosciences: Molecular Systems Biology you will get a solid understanding of the theories and concepts behind state-of-the-art technologies used for systems biology research in a variety of molecular bioscience disciplines.
- Function of a cell requires a multitude of molecular interactions and signaling cascades, which form complex regulatory networks orchestrating metabolic reactions
- Molecular Systems Biology track offers extensive training in modern molecular biology and education focused on systems biology (genomics, transcriptomics, proteomics, gene/protein structure-function relationships) with a special focus on practical laboratory skills and molecular interaction networks
